Sanlang Bay is more than just a pretty face. It’s a part of Zhuhai a city with a rich history. Zhuhai’s location at the mouth of the Pearl River influenced its development. It became a significant trading point long ago.
Imagine bustling fishing boats. Generations of people lived off the bounty of Sanlang Bay. Their lives were entwined with its rhythms. The tides dictated their work. The weather affected their livelihood. Sanlang Bay provided sustenance. It sustained a community connected to the sea.
Zhuhai was designated one of China’s first Special Economic Zones in 1980. This spurred rapid economic growth. The city transformed. Modern buildings now stand alongside traditional villages. However the essence of Sanlang Bay remains. It is a reminder of Zhuhai’s past.

Sanlang Bay has also seen its share of modern development. The Hong Kong-Zhuhai-Macau Bridge opened in 2018. It dramatically shortened travel times. This bridge connects Zhuhai to Hong Kong and Macau. It fosters economic collaboration. It also brings more visitors to Sanlang Bay.
